随着科技的飞速发展,编程语言已成为现代社会不可或缺的一部分。C语言作为一门历史悠久、功能强大的编程语言,在众多编程语言中独树一帜。本文将从随连升C语言的特点、优势以及应用领域等方面展开论述,以揭示其魅力与价值。
一、随连升C语言的特点
1. 简洁易懂:C语言语法简洁,易于学习和掌握。其基本语法与日常英语相似,有助于初学者快速入门。
2. 高效运行:C语言编译后的程序执行效率高,具有较好的可移植性。在嵌入式系统、操作系统等领域,C语言发挥着重要作用。
3. 强大的功能:C语言提供了丰富的数据类型、控制结构、函数库等,使其在各个领域都有广泛应用。
4. 灵活的内存管理:C语言允许程序员直接操作内存,这为高效利用系统资源提供了便利。
二、随连升C语言的优势
1. 基础性强:C语言是许多其他编程语言的基石,学习C语言有助于深入理解其他编程语言。
2. 广泛的应用:C语言在操作系统、嵌入式系统、网络编程、游戏开发等领域均有广泛应用。
3. 良好的生态系统:C语言拥有庞大的开发者社区和丰富的资源,如开源项目、技术论坛等。
4. 高性能:C语言编译后的程序运行速度快,适合处理大量数据和高性能计算任务。
三、随连升C语言的应用领域
1. 操作系统:C语言是编写操作系统的首选语言,如Linux、Windows等。
2. 嵌入式系统:嵌入式系统对性能要求较高,C语言在此领域具有明显优势。
3. 网络编程:C语言在网络编程中的应用十分广泛,如TCP/IP协议栈的实现。
4. 游戏开发:C语言在游戏开发中具有较好的性能和可扩展性,许多经典游戏都是用C语言编写的。
5. 高性能计算:C语言在数值计算、科学计算等领域具有广泛的应用。
随连升C语言凭借其独特的特点、优势以及在各个领域的广泛应用,成为编程语言中的佼佼者。学习C语言有助于提高编程能力、拓宽知识面,为今后在IT行业的发展奠定坚实基础。在这个充满挑战与机遇的时代,让我们共同领略随连升C语言的魅力与价值,为我国科技事业贡献力量。
引用权威资料:
1. Kernighan, B. W., & Ritchie, D. M. (1978). The C programming language. Prentice-Hall.
2. Stroustrup, B. (2008). The C++ programming language (4th ed.). Addison-Wesley.
3. Randal E. Bryant & David R. O'Hallaron. (2011). Computer Systems: A Programmer's Perspective (2nd ed.). Morgan Kaufmann.